-
公开(公告)号:US11263173B2
公开(公告)日:2022-03-01
申请号:US16526699
申请日:2019-07-30
摘要: Certain embodiments disclosed herein reduce or eliminate a communication bottleneck at the storage manager by reducing communication with the storage manager while maintaining functionality of an information management system. In some implementations, operations performed as part of a backup process may be stored in transaction logs. These transaction logs may include information about a transaction performed between the client computing system and the network storage that hosts the backup of the client computing system. The transaction logs may be provided to a secondary storage system that can be used to form a backup index. The backup index may be used to facilitate accessing the data stored at the network storage. Advantageously, generating the transaction logs and separating the generation of the backup index from the backup process can reduce resource usage during performance of the backup and speed up the backup process while further reducing interaction with the storage manager.
-
公开(公告)号:US20190340082A1
公开(公告)日:2019-11-07
申请号:US15969719
申请日:2018-05-02
发明人: Manoj Kumar Pradhan , Hemant Mishra , Dmitriy Borisovich Zakharkin , Sanath Kumar , Hetalkumar N. Joshi , Sunil Babu Telagamsetti , Divakar Radhakrishnan , Jayasree Yakkala , Rohit Sivadas , Pavan Kumar Reddy Bedadala , Gopikannan Venugopalsamy
摘要: Certain embodiments disclosed herein reduce or eliminate a communication bottleneck at the storage manager by reducing communication with the storage manager while maintaining functionality of an information management system. In some implementations, a client obtains information for enabling a secondary storage job (e.g., a backup or restore) from a storage manager and stores the information (which may be referred to as job metadata) in a local cache. The client may then reuse the job metadata for multiple storage jobs reducing the frequency of communication with the storage manager. When a configuration of the information management system changes, or the availability of resources changes, the storage manager can push updates to the job metadata to the clients. Further, a client can periodically request updated job metadata from the storage manager ensuring that the client does not rely on out-of-date job metadata.
-
公开(公告)号:US11449394B2
公开(公告)日:2022-09-20
申请号:US16685326
申请日:2019-11-15
发明人: Pavan Kumar Reddy Bedadala , Parag Gokhale , Pavlo Mazur , Prakash Varadharajan , Ankur Varsheny , Gopikannan Venugopalsamy , Marcelo Dos Reis Mansano
IPC分类号: G06F16/00 , G06F11/00 , G06F11/14 , G06F11/20 , G06F16/11 , G06F16/21 , G06F16/10 , H04L41/08
摘要: Indexing preferences generally associate each data source with a type of indexing technology and/or with an index/catalog and/or with a computing device that hosts the index/catalog for tracking backup data generated from the source data. Indexing preferences govern which index/catalog receives transaction logs for a given storage operation. Thus, indexing destinations are defined granularly and flexibly in reference to the source data. Load balancing without user intervention assures that the various index/catalogs are fairly distributed in the illustrative backup systems by autonomously initiating migration jobs. Criteria for initiating migration jobs are based on past usage and going-forward trends. An illustrative migration job re-associates data sources with a different destination media agent and/or index/catalog, including transferring some or all relevant transaction logs and/or indexing information from the old host to the new host.
-
公开(公告)号:US11249863B2
公开(公告)日:2022-02-15
申请号:US15969727
申请日:2018-05-02
发明人: Manoj Kumar Pradhan , Hemant Mishra , Dmitriy Borisovich Zakharkin , Sanath Kumar , Hetalkumar N. Joshi , Sunil Babu Telagamsetti , Divakar Radhakrishnan , Jayasree Yakkala , Rohit Sivadas , Pavan Kumar Reddy Bedadala , Gopikannan Venugopalsamy
摘要: Certain embodiments disclosed herein reduce or eliminate a communication bottleneck at the storage manager by reducing communication with the storage manager while maintaining functionality of an information management system. In some implementations, a client obtains information for enabling a secondary storage job (e.g., a backup or restore) from a storage manager and stores the information (which may be referred to as job metadata) in a local cache. The client may then reuse the job metadata for multiple storage jobs reducing the frequency of communication with the storage manager. When a configuration of the information management system changes, or the availability of resources changes, the storage manager can push updates to the job metadata to the clients. Further, a client can periodically request updated job metadata from the storage manager ensuring that the client does not rely on out-of-date job metadata.
-
公开(公告)号:US20190340081A1
公开(公告)日:2019-11-07
申请号:US15969716
申请日:2018-05-02
发明人: Manoj Kumar Pradhan , Hemant Mishra , Dmitriy Borisovich Zakharkin , Sanath Kumar , Hetalkumar N. Joshi , Sunil Babu Telagamsetti , Divakar Radhakrishman , Jayasree Yakkala , Rohit Sivadas , Pavan Kumar Reddy Bedadala , Gopikannan Venugopalsamy
摘要: Certain embodiments disclosed herein reduce or eliminate a communication bottleneck at the storage manager by reducing communication with the storage manager while maintaining functionality of an information management system. In some implementations, a client obtains information for enabling a secondary storage job (e.g., a backup or restore) from a storage manager and stores the information (which may be referred to as job metadata) in a local cache. The client may then reuse the job metadata for multiple storage jobs reducing the frequency of communication with the storage manager. When a configuration of the information management system changes, or the availability of resources changes, the storage manager can push updates to the job metadata to the clients. Further, a client can periodically request updated job metadata from the storage manager ensuring that the client does not rely on out-of-date job metadata.
-
公开(公告)号:US12001295B2
公开(公告)日:2024-06-04
申请号:US17884443
申请日:2022-08-09
发明人: Pavan Kumar Reddy Bedadala , Parag Gokhale , Pavlo Mazur , Prakash Varadharajan , Ankur Varsheny , Gopikannan Venugopalsamy , Marcelo Dos Reis Mansano
IPC分类号: G06F11/00 , G06F11/14 , G06F11/20 , G06F16/00 , G06F16/10 , G06F16/11 , G06F16/21 , H04L41/08
CPC分类号: G06F11/1464 , G06F11/1446 , G06F11/1451 , G06F11/1466 , G06F11/1471 , G06F11/2023 , G06F16/10 , G06F16/113 , G06F16/21 , H04L41/08
摘要: Indexing preferences generally associate each data source with a type of indexing technology and/or with an index/catalog and/or with a computing device that hosts the index/catalog for tracking backup data generated from the source data. Indexing preferences govern which index/catalog receives transaction logs for a given storage operation. Thus, indexing destinations are defined granularly and flexibly in reference to the source data. Load balancing without user intervention assures that the various index/catalogs are fairly distributed in the illustrative backup systems by autonomously initiating migration jobs. Criteria for initiating migration jobs are based on past usage and going-forward trends. An illustrative migration job re-associates data sources with a different destination media agent and/or index/catalog, including transferring some or all relevant transaction logs and/or indexing information from the old host to the new host.
-
公开(公告)号:US20220247815A1
公开(公告)日:2022-08-04
申请号:US17719831
申请日:2022-04-13
发明人: Manoj Kumar Pradhan , Hemant Mishra , Dmitriy Borisovich Zakharkin , Sanath Kumar , Hetalkumar N. Joshi , Sunil Babu Telagamsetti , Divakar Radhakrishnan , Jayasree Yakkala , Rohit Sivadas , Pavan Kumar Reddy Bedadala , Gopikannan Venugopalsamy
IPC分类号: H04L67/1095 , H04L41/046 , H04L67/568 , H04L67/1097
摘要: Certain embodiments disclosed herein reduce or eliminate a communication bottleneck at the storage manager by reducing communication with the storage manager while maintaining functionality of an information management system. In some implementations, a client obtains information for enabling a secondary storage job (e.g., a backup or restore) from a storage manager and stores the information (which may be referred to as job metadata) in a local cache. The client may then reuse the job metadata for multiple storage jobs reducing the frequency of communication with the storage manager. When a configuration of the information management system changes, or the availability of resources changes, the storage manager can push updates to the job metadata to the clients. Further, a client can periodically request updated job metadata from the storage manager ensuring that the client does not rely on out-of-date job metadata.
-
公开(公告)号:US11330052B2
公开(公告)日:2022-05-10
申请号:US16855379
申请日:2020-04-22
发明人: Manoj Kumar Pradhan , Hemant Mishra , Dmitriy Borisovich Zakharkin , Sanath Kumar , Hetalkumar N. Joshi , Sunil Babu Telagamsetti , Divakar Radhakrishnan , Jayasree Yakkala , Rohit Sivadas , Pavan Kumar Reddy Bedadala , Gopikannan Venugopalsamy
IPC分类号: H04L29/08 , H04L12/24 , H04L67/1095 , H04L41/046 , H04L67/568 , H04L67/1097
摘要: Certain embodiments disclosed herein reduce or eliminate a communication bottleneck at the storage manager by reducing communication with the storage manager while maintaining functionality of an information management system. In some implementations, a client obtains information for enabling a secondary storage job (e.g., a backup or restore) from a storage manager and stores the information (which may be referred to as job metadata) in a local cache. The client may then reuse the job metadata for multiple storage jobs reducing the frequency of communication with the storage manager. When a configuration of the information management system changes, or the availability of resources changes, the storage manager can push updates to the job metadata to the clients. Further, a client can periodically request updated job metadata from the storage manager ensuring that the client does not rely on out-of-date job metadata.
-
公开(公告)号:US11321188B2
公开(公告)日:2022-05-03
申请号:US16868964
申请日:2020-05-07
IPC分类号: G06F11/14 , H04L67/1097 , G06F9/455 , G06F3/06 , H04L67/01
摘要: Certain embodiments described herein relate to an improved information management system that can perform provider-specific data protection methods for cloud-stored data. In one embodiment, the information management system accesses a pod specification that indicates information usable to execute a containerized application on behalf of a user, and determines the cloud provider system configured to provide one or more computing resources for execution the containerized application. Using a provider-specific interface that is specific to the determined cloud provider system, the information management system creates a snapshot of a cloud storage volume associated with the containerized application and accesses the data inside the snapshot. The accessed data is stored onto a secondary storage device, and the snapshot is removed from the cloud provider system, thereby providing an efficient backup solution for the data used for executing the containerized application on the container orchestrator system.
-
公开(公告)号:US10673943B2
公开(公告)日:2020-06-02
申请号:US15969720
申请日:2018-05-02
发明人: Manoj Kumar Pradhan , Hemant Mishra , Dmitriy Borisovich Zakharkin , Sanath Kumar , Hetalkumar N. Joshi , Sunil Babu Telagamsetti , Divakar Radhakrishnan , Jayasree Yakkala , Rohit Sivadas , Pavan Kumar Reddy Bedadala , Gopikannan Venugopalsamy
摘要: Certain embodiments disclosed herein reduce or eliminate a communication bottleneck at the storage manager by reducing communication with the storage manager while maintaining functionality of an information management system. In some implementations, a client obtains information for enabling a secondary storage job (e.g., a backup or restore) from a storage manager and stores the information (which may be referred to as job metadata) in a local cache. The client may then reuse the job metadata for multiple storage jobs reducing the frequency of communication with the storage manager. When a configuration of the information management system changes, or the availability of resources changes, the storage manager can push updates to the job metadata to the clients. Further, a client can periodically request updated job metadata from the storage manager ensuring that the client does not rely on out-of-date job metadata.
-
-
-
-
-
-
-
-
-